Resumo: Introduction: Moderate to late preterm infants may present delays on the onset and development of those abilities due to possible complications of prematurity. Studies on specific abilities such as reaching and positioning experiences have shown a positive effect to optimize the reaching performance, head control and motor development in full-term and preterm infants. However, due to the relationship between manual abilities and trunk control, it is relevant to develop an intervention that emphasizes on the positioning experiences and reaching to enhance the motor development of infants at biological risk. Objective: to verify the feasibility and effect of early intervention programs on gross motor performance, trunk control and reaching performance in moderate to late preterm infants in reaching emergence. Methods: Preterm infants at the onset of reaching ability (Mean=4.36, SD=0.54 months) were randomized assigned into two groups: Functional Reaching and Trunk Control Training (experimental group-EG) and Positioning social training (control group-GC). Infants were assessed into 4 visits: 1) pre-test; 2) post-intervention 1; 3) post-intervention 2, and 4) follow-up. All assessments were performed by a blinded evaluator. The Functional Reaching and Trunk Control Training, consisting of functional activities was performed by a pediatric physical therapy and parents at home. The Positioning social training, consisting of only static positioning experiences, was performed only by parents. Parents used a daily log for both trainings (dose, frequency, duration and infant’s behavior), and responded to a parent feedback questionnaire. For the feasibility variables of early intervention programs, t-test for independent samples and the Chi-Square test were performed. For gross motor performance, the Mann-Whitney test was applied. For the segmental trunk control, the Chi-Square test was applied, and for trunk and reaching kinematics variables, the mixed linear model was used. Results: there were no differences of feasibility outcome measures for both intervention programs. Parents provide a positive feedback about both programs. At the follow-up, the EG presented higher total gross motor score than CG. Both groups improved on motor performance across time. There were no significant differences between groups in the segmental trunk control, trunk and reaching performance, but there were substantively important effects (clinically relevant). After training and at follow-up, EG infants presented higher trunk movement and smoother and faster reaching than CG. Conclusion: Both early intervention programs were considered feasible and both groups showed improvement on gross motor performance, trunk control and reaching performance across time. Substantively important effects were found, favoring Functional Reaching and Trunk Control Training, which can be an efficient early intervention strategy for clinicians.

Estudos de intervenções específicas como o alcance e de experiências posturais têm mostrado efeitos positivos no desempenho do alcance, controle de cabeça e desenvolvimento motor de lactentes a termo e pré-termo. No entanto, devido à relação entre o desempenho de habilidades manuais e o controle de tronco é relevante desenvolver uma intervenção que enfatize atividades de tronco associadas ao alcance para potencializar o desenvolvimento motor de lactentes de risco biológico. Objetivos: Verificar a viabilidade e o efeito dos programas de intervenção precoce sobre o desempenho motor grosso, controle de tronco e desempenho do alcance em lactentes pré-termo moderados a tardios na emergência do alcance. Métodos: 39 lactentes pré-termo na idade de emergência do alcance (Média=4.36, DP=0.54 meses de idade) foram randomizados em dois grupos: treino funcional de alcance e controle de tronco (grupo experimental–GE) e treino de posturas e social (grupo controle–GC). Os lactentes foram avaliados pela Segmental Assessment of trunk control (SATCo), Alberta Infant Motor Scale (AIMS) e avaliação cinemática do desempenho do tronco e alcance em 4 visitas: 1) pré-treino; 2) pós- treino 1; 3) pós- treino 2 e 4) retenção. As avaliações foram realizadas por um avaliador cego. O treino funcional de alcance e controle de tronco, composto por atividades funcionais foi realizado por uma fisioterapeuta e pelos pais no domicílio. O treino de posturas e social, composto por experiências posturais estáticas, foi realizado somente pelos pais. Em ambos os grupos, os pais receberam orientações e uma cartilha. Os pais registraram diariamente a dose, frequência, duração e comportamento do lactente durante o treino e responderam um questionário de satisfação. Para as variáveis de viabilidade dos programas de intervenção aplicou-se o teste t para amostras independentes e o Qui-Quadrado, e para o desempenho motor grosso, o teste de Mann-Whitney. Para o controle de tronco aplicou-se o teste de Qui-Quadrado, e para as variáveis cinemáticas do tronco e alcance utilizou-se o modelo linear misto. Resultados: Não houve diferenças nos resultados de viabilidade dos programas de intervenção precoce. Os pais forneceram um feedback positivo sobre os programas. Na retenção, o GE apresentou maior pontuação total do que o GC. Ambos os grupos melhoraram ao longo do tempo no desempenho motor grosso. Não houve diferenças significativas entre os grupos em todas as avaliações para o controle de tronco e desempenho do alcance, mas houve efeitos substancialmente importantes (tamanho de efeito). Após o treino, os lactentes do GE apresentaram maior movimentação de tronco e alcances mais suaves e rápidos em comparação ao GC. Conclusão: Ambos os programas de intervenção foram considerados viáveis e ambos os grupos demonstraram melhora no desempenho motor grosso ao longo do tempo. Entretanto, GE apresentou melhor desempenho motor grosso após a intervenção.
